Funded by the Arts Council of Wales and the Baring Foundation, the Green Ribbon Arts Festival is a brand new event in Wales to promote how the arts can prevent mental ill health, challenge perceptions, and improve artist’s networking. The event is ‘powered by the Mental Health Foundation
The event is inspired by the Scottish Mental Health Arts Festival, now in its 14th year and led by the Mental Health Foundation, and previous mental health arts festivals in Wales that were organised by Disability Arts Cymru.
The Green Ribbon Arts Festival aims to:
- Engage Welsh communities, key stakeholders, and policy makers to demonstrate how the arts can be used in preventing mental ill health
- Showcase quality arts projects and interventions that help prevent mental health problems
- Improve networking for artists who are active in the mental health agenda
- Explore options for future funding to hold an annual mental health arts festival for Wales
